WordPress设置伪静态链接是通过将动态URL转换为静态URL来提高网站用户体验的一种方法,这可以通过修改WordPress插件或主题来实现,以下是一个简单的步骤概述:,1. 登录到WordPress后台。,2. 导航到插件或主题的设置页面。,3. 查找URL转换或伪静态链接的相关设置选项。,4. 根据文档或插件的帮助文档进行配置。,5. 保存更改并测试链接以确认设置成功。,通过这种方式,可以使得访问者在浏览网站时看到的链接更符合常规网址格式,提高用户体验和搜索引擎友好性。
在网站建设中,伪静态链接是一种重要的技术手段,它可以提高网站的性能、增强SEO效果以及提供更好的用户体验,作为世界上最流行的博客平台之一,WordPress为我们提供了多种方式来设置伪静态链接,本文将详细介绍如何在WordPress中设置伪静态链接。
什么是伪静态链接?
伪静态链接是指通过修改URL的结构,使其看起来更像传统的静态链接(如http://example.com/page.php?id=123),但实际上仍然通过动态服务器处理请求并生成动态内容,这样做的好处是可以提升网站的性能和安全性,并且有助于搜索引擎更好地理解和抓取网站内容。
WordPress中的伪静态链接设置方法
使用WordPress插件
许多WordPress插件可以帮助你轻松地设置伪静态链接,以下是一些推荐的插件:
-
Yoast SEO:Yoast SEO是一款功能强大的SEO插件,它内置了伪静态链接的生成功能,可以自动生成适合搜索引擎的链接格式。
-
All in One SEO Pack:这款插件同样提供了丰富的SEO优化功能,包括伪静态链接的生成。
在使用这些插件时,请确保它们是最新版本,并按照插件的说明进行正确配置。
自定义WordPress模板文件
如果你有一定的PHP编程基础,也可以选择直接编辑WordPress的模板文件来设置伪静态链接,以下是一个简单的示例:
-
打开你的WordPress主题文件夹,找到
header.php文件。 -
在
header.php文件中,找到以下代码:<div id="main-content"> <?php if (have_posts()) : while (have_posts()) : the_post(); ?> ... <?php endwhile; endif; ?> </div> -
将上述代码修改为以下形式,以生成伪静态链接:
<div id="main-content"> <?php if (have_posts()) : while (have_posts()) : the_post(); $post_link = get_permalink(); $post_url = parse_url($post_link, PHP_URL_PATH); $post_link = $post_url ? str_replace(basename($post_link), '', $post_link) : $post_link; ?> <a href="<?php the_permalink(); ?>"><?php the_title(); ?></a> <?php endwhile; endif; ?> </div> -
保存修改并上传到你的服务器。
设置伪静态链接是网站建设中不可或缺的一环,通过使用WordPress插件或自定义模板文件,你可以轻松地实现这一功能,从而提升网站的性能和SEO效果,无论你选择哪种方法,请确保遵循最佳实践,以确保链接结构的合理性和安全性的提高。